Abstract
The utility model discloses a kind of thermostatic type fire-fighting steel cylinder, including steel cylinder and bottle-jack valve, steel cylinder includes inner bag and shell, it is region of no pressure between inner bag and shell, also insulation material or outside the tank side parcel aluminium film can be filled in region of no pressure, support base is connected between the bottom of inner bag and the bottom of enclosure, the bottleneck of steel cylinder is provided with bottle-jack valve, bottle-jack valve is socketed with muff with the bottleneck outside of steel cylinder, bottle-jack valve is provided with starter, the bottom of starter is provided with seal membrane, and the bottom of bottle-jack valve is provided with suction pipe.The utility model can make water-based extinguishing agent, the fire foam mounted in interior of steel bottle, liquid condition is kept in 40 DEG C of environment temperature, when more than 30 DEG C below 70 DEG C of environment temperature, ensure that extinguishing chemical temperature is not more than 35 DEG C in bottle, the storage condition of extinguishing chemical is in constant temperature, it is ensured that fire extinguisher normal work under high/low temperature alternation environmental condition, improve the adaptive capacity to environment of fire extinguisher, with simple structure, the characteristics of high- and low-temperature resistance performance is good.

Background technology
This kind of fire distinguisher such as water series fire-extinguisher, foam annihilator, be all using the mixing of water and corresponding extinguishing chemical after,
It is filling in steel cylinder and to fill the nitrogen of authorized pressure.When using, user need to only press the joystick of fire extinguisher, and extinguishing chemical is just
Can be gushed out from nozzle of fire extinguisher and put out flare.But, due to water as extinguishing chemical basic material, its cryogenic property compared with
Difference, less than 0 DEG C begins to freeze, once freeze, fire extinguisher will be unable to put out water series fire-extinguisher under flare, therefore low temperature environment,
This kind of fire distinguisher such as foam annihilator cannot be used normally;When environment temperature is too high, the extinguishing chemical in bottle will become
Matter, failure, it is impossible to normally put out flare.

Compared with prior art, the beneficial effects of the utility model are:
In the utility model, steel cylinder bottle, can be true using vacuumizing, taking out between two-layer bottle using double-deck Bottle structure
It is empty and fill insulation material and vacuumize and increase by three kinds of processing modes of aluminium film, and can copper facing or silver, drop in interior bottle outer surface
Thermal conductivity between low bottle, improves the anti-high and low temperature performance of steel cylinder;Bottleneck uses fire-fighting bottleneck universal threaded structure, it is ensured that disappear
The versatility of anti-bottle-jack valve;Nonmetallic materials of the suction pipe using thermal conductivity less than or equal to 0.2 are manufactured, and predominantly prevent low-temperature receiver from leading to
Cross valve body and suction pipe conduction enters in bottle, thereon equipped with dismountable filter screen, for filtering the solid-state debris in extinguishing chemical;Protect
Nonmetallic materials of the temperature set using thermal conductivity less than or equal to 0.2 are manufactured, and are brought into close contact with bottle neck, further reduce bottle
Thermal conductivity at mouthful, is connected using engagement thread with bottle-jack valve.The utility model fire-fighting steel cylinder can make the water mounted in interior of steel bottle
It is extinguishing chemical, fire foam, liquid condition is kept in -40 DEG C of environment temperature, more than 30 DEG C below 70 DEG C of environment temperature
When, it is ensured that extinguishing chemical temperature is not more than 35 DEG C in bottle, the storage condition of extinguishing chemical is in constant temperature, it is ensured that fire extinguisher is in height
Normal work under warm alternation environmental condition, improves the adaptive capacity to environment of fire extinguisher, with simple structure, high- and low-temperature resistance
Can be good the characteristics of.
